Patents Assigned to Transoft
  • Publication number: 20140032184
    Abstract: A method, apparatus, media and signals for generating a computer representation of a three-dimensional swept envelope of a vehicle having a wheeled chassis operable to support a vehicle body for movement along a terrain is disclosed. The method involves receiving terrain data representing a 3D terrain, receiving data defining parameters of the vehicle, and receiving data defining a path for movement of the vehicle from an initial position on the terrain to a displaced position on the terrain. The method also involves disposing a computer representation of the vehicle on the 3D representation of the terrain at successive locations along the path using the parameters. Disposing involves determining points of engagement between wheels of the wheeled chassis and the 3D representation of the terrain to dispose the chassis with respect to the terrain, and determining a corresponding 3D location of the vehicle body with respect to the terrain.
    Type: Application
    Filed: April 5, 2012
    Publication date: January 30, 2014
    Applicant: TRANSOFT SOLUTIONS, INC.
    Inventors: Milton Santano Elias Carrasco, Daniel Akwera Shihundu, Billy Siu Fai Chan, Steven Kin-Shing Cheng, Christian Grant Milne, Guanggui Pei, Darren Earl Brown, Li Ding
  • Publication number: 20130332927
    Abstract: The present invention discloses a system of managing resources in virtualized environment, including OSS and its associated NMS and EMS, service delivery platform, master, slave, network switches and shared storage devices. Virtual machines run on the slave. Service delivery platform is connected to the OSS, and sends a request to master for resources. Master is connected to network switch and slaves, and controls slaves and virtual machines running on slave. Slave is connected to network switch, shared storage device and TMN. Shared storage device is connected to network switch, slave and master. The disclosed invention can efficiently and reliably manage physical device resources (including servers, storage, network equipment, etc.) and virtual device resources (including virtual machines, virtual storage, virtual switches, etc.) centrally, and implements transaction-level management of all kinds of resources in virtualized environment through a distributed transaction processing method.
    Type: Application
    Filed: February 23, 2012
    Publication date: December 12, 2013
    Applicant: TRANSOFT (SHANGHAI), INC.
    Inventors: Chuanbin Tang, Li Xiong, Yanxin Wang
  • Publication number: 20130311990
    Abstract: The invention discloses the architecture of client-side virtualization, utilizing the techniques of differential bi-directional synchronization of layered data and closed computing, as an extension to virtual desktop infrastructure. Both the client and server run a virtual machine monitor on top of which user application data, system data, personal application, group application, and guest operating system are layered independently. Layer independence is achieved by system data redirection, cache acceleration, and application composing/decomposing method. The client can be securely protected via the push-OS concept, security links, and closed computing services, including virtual machine subscription management control and network resource control services.
    Type: Application
    Filed: September 29, 2011
    Publication date: November 21, 2013
    Applicant: TRANSOFT (SHANGHAI), INC.
    Inventors: Chuanbin Tang, Yanxin Wang
  • Publication number: 20130110472
    Abstract: A method and apparatus for generating a geometric layout of a traffic intersection is disclosed. The method involves receiving intersection capacity data, where receiving includes receiving an identification of a number of intersection legs associated with the traffic intersection, receiving a lane designation designating a plurality of lanes for accommodating permitted vehicle movements between the intersection legs, each lane having at least one associated permitted vehicle movement, and receiving lane width dimensions for accommodating an expected vehicular traffic volume associated with permitted vehicle movements on each of the plurality of lanes. The method also involves generating a geometric layout of the traffic intersection by receiving orientation data defining respective orientations of each of the intersection legs.
    Type: Application
    Filed: June 22, 2011
    Publication date: May 2, 2013
    Applicant: Transoft Solutions ,Inc.
    Inventors: Steven Chi Kit Chan, Shiying Zhang, Christian Grant Milne, Milton Santano Elias Carrasco, Daniel Akwera Shihundu
  • Publication number: 20110296411
    Abstract: Some embodiments concern a kernel bus system for building at least one virtual machine monitor. The kernel bus system is based on kernel-based virtual machine. The kernel bus system is configured to run on a host computer. The host computer comprising one or more processors, one or more hardware devices, and memory.
    Type: Application
    Filed: May 25, 2011
    Publication date: December 1, 2011
    Applicant: Transoft
    Inventors: Chang Bin Tang, Yanxin Wang